Understanding Drug Interactions and DUI Laws Abroad

When traveling internationally, it’s crucial to be aware of potential drug interactions and understand the local DUI laws. Different countries have varying regulations regarding medications, and what might be legal at home could result in severe consequences abroad. Always consult with a healthcare professional or pharmacist before packing any prescription drugs for your trip. They can provide guidance on which medicines are safe to bring and inform you about any potential risks or interactions with local foods, plants, or other substances.

Moreover, being educated about DUI laws in each destination is paramount. The definition of intoxication and legal blood alcohol limits vary globally. What’s considered a safe level at home might be over the limit in your host country, leading to serious penalties, including fines, license suspension, or even imprisonment. Familiarize yourself with local customs and laws to ensure a safe and enjoyable trip, especially when consuming any substances that could affect your driving abilities.

Safe Driving Practices for International Travelers

When traveling internationally, adhering to local traffic rules is paramount for a safe journey. Different countries have varying standards and regulations regarding speed limits, traffic signals, and road signs. International travelers must familiarize themselves with these local laws to avoid fines or worse. Additionally, be mindful of cultural differences in driving styles, as what’s considered normal behavior in your home country might not apply abroad.

One critical aspect to remember is that drug interactions and DUI laws can vary significantly across nations. Be extremely cautious if you’re taking prescription medications; consult with a healthcare provider or pharmacist about potential interactions with local over-the-counter drugs or legal substances. Similarly, understand the strictures around alcohol consumption and driving, as many countries have zero-tolerance policies (e.g., no measurable amount of alcohol is permitted in your system when operating a vehicle) with severe penalties for DUI offenses.
